Sim Rig

Here's my iRacing setup. It's a kinda crappy Obutto rig and one of the rails on my racing seat broke... So I went and pulled the passenger seat from my 97 M3 which is permanently parked in my mother's garage and mounted it in place of the old seat. Had to make a few rig mods to get it to fit. 12v power supply brought the electronic seat movements to life as well.

My tiny office also contains a 3D printer, full 88 key keyboard (piano), and a Zwift bike racing rig, and all my hockey gear. It's tight. Literally.

Logitech has a DD that is ps compatible. Moza is supposedly releasing one.

For ps5 I think you need to use pedals that connect through the base. I think a set of fanatec loadcell pedals should work, but using another brand wont. (I don't have a ps5, just what I've heard)

Wheel upgrades depend a bit on brand and specific model. A lot of the time they are just a 70mm bolt circle like any aftermarket wheel. You do have to look out for things like switched mounted through the wheel or button boxes that extend past the mounting plane. Some are explicitly designed to be swappable. That GT wheel does not look like it is swappable. You'd have to buy a new wheel.
